PRODUCT PRESENTATION
The PHILISUN SFP-Copper 10/100/1000BASE-T 100m RJ45 transceiver is a versatile Small Form Pluggable (SFP) module for 10/100/1000BASE-T applications, developed in line with the SFP Multi-Source Agreement (MSA). It adheres to the Gigabit Ethernet standard as outlined in IEEE STD 802.3, ensuring reliable performance across 10/100/1000BASE-T networks.

PIN DESCRIPTIONS
Pin No. Name Function Plug Seq. Notes
1 VeeT Transmitter ground 1
2 TX fault Transmitter fault indication 3 Not used
3 TX disable Transmitter disable 3 1
4 MOD-DEF2 Module definition 2 3 2
5 MOD-DEF1 Module definition 1 3 2
6 MOD-DEF0 Module definition 0 3 2
7 Rate select Not connected 3
8 LOS Los of signal 3 Not Used
9 VeeR Receiver ground 1
10 VeeR Receiver ground 1
11 VeeR Receiver ground 1
12 RD- Inv. received data out 3
13 RD+ Received data out 3
14 VeeR Receiver ground 1
15 VccR Receiver power 2
16 VccT Transmitter power 2
17 VeeT Transmitter ground 1
18 TD+ Transmit data in 3
19 TD- Inv. transmit data in 3
20 VeeT Transmitter ground 1
1. PHY disabled on TDIS > 2.0V or open, enabled on TDIS < 0.8V, used to reset the module.
2. Should be pulled up with 4.7k – 10k ohm on host board to a voltage between 2.0 V and 3.6 V. MOD_DEF (0) pulls line low to indicate module is plugged in.

SERIAL COMMUNICATION PROTOCOL
PHILISUN Copper SFP support the 2-wire serial communication protocol defined in the SFP MSA.
These SFP use a 128 byte EEPROM with an address of A0H. The 10/100/1000BASE-T physical
layer IC can also be accessed via the 2-wire serial bus at address ACH.

EEPROM SERIAL ID MEMORY CONTENTS
Accessing Serial ID Memory uses the 2 wire address 1010000X (A0H). Memory Contents of Serial ID are shown in Table 1.

 

Table 1 Serial ID Memory Contents
Addr. Size(Bytes) Name of Field Hex Description
BASE ID FIELDS
0 1 Identifier 03 SFP
1 1 Ext. Identifier 04 SFP function is defined by serial ID only
2 1 Connector 22 RJ-45
3- 10 8 Transceiver 00 00 00 08 00 00 00 00 Transceiver Code
11 1 Encoding 01 8B10B
12 1 BR, Nominal 0D 1.25G
13 1 Reserved 00
14 1 Length (9µm)km 00 Transceiver transmit distance
15 1 Length(9µm)100m 00
16 1 Length (50µm) 10m 00
17 1 Length(62.5µm)10m 00
18 1 Length (Copper) 64 100m
19 1 Reserved 00
